Common Causes of Spotify Issues on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2
Before diving into fixes, it helps to understand what typically disrupts Spotify functionality. The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 Spotify not working problem usually stems from authentication token expiration, network connectivity conflicts between 2.4GHz and 5GHz bands, outdated firmware on either the doorbell or the Ring app, or region-locking on Spotify accounts. Additionally, if you're attempting to play Spotify through connected Echo devices or Chime Pro units, Alexa skill permissions may have lapsed or become corrupted.

Advanced Connectivity Tips for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 Spotify Features
For persistent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 Spotify not working situations, consider these additional measures. First, verify your Ring Protect subscription includes the features you're trying to use—some Spotify integrations require active plans. Second, if you're using Spotify Connect to cast to devices near your doorbell, ensure those devices (Echo, Sonos, etc.) are on the same network subnet as your doorbell. Corporate or guest networks often block device-to-device discovery. Third, disable VPN services on your phone during setup, as these can interfere with geolocation checks that Spotify and Ring perform for licensing compliance.
Frequently Asked Questions
Can I play Spotify directly through the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 speaker?
No, the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 does not have native Spotify playback through its built-in speaker. Spotify integration typically works through linked Alexa devices, Chime Pro units, or connected smart speakers that respond to doorbell events or voice commands initiated through the Ring ecosystem.
Why does Spotify unlink itself from my Ring app every few weeks?
This usually happens when Spotify refreshes its third-party authentication tokens as a security measure, or when you change your Spotify password. To minimize disconnections, avoid changing your Spotify credentials frequently, and ensure you're not logging into Spotify on an excessive number of devices, which can trigger automatic security resets.
Does Ring Video Doorbell Pro 2 Spotify not working affect my doorbell's core functions?
No, Spotify integration issues do not impact your doorbell's primary security features including video recording, motion detection, two-way talk, or notifications. These operate independently of music streaming services. However, if the underlying cause is network-related, you may notice degraded performance across all features until connectivity is restored.
